On the Mass Ratio in Binary Stars and the Hypothesis of the Secular Decrease of Mass. By G. Shajn.

I .

Recently it was found by Vogtl) and independently by the writere) that the mass ratio in visual double stars increases with advancing type along the sequence M , K --.

A . . -K. . . The same relation is also suspected in spectro- scopic binaries although the evidence is not conclusivea) (Aitken, Jeans, Vogf, Struve and Beer). The increase of the mass ratio with advancing type was also found by the writer for the eclipsing binaries4).

Some authors find in this peculiarity an evidence in favour of the hypothesis of the secular decrease of mass. Jeans and Eddington6) are the first to express the idea that a large proportion of the star's mass is lost during its life-time by the radiation. This conjecture has gained enormously in probability since Eddiegton has shown that a radiation from a star is approximately a function of the star's mass, and that the known statistical Russell-Hertssjrung diagram may be interpreted as indicating the course of evolution only by accepting the loss of the star's mass to an important extent. l) Z . f.
